Tambahkan ketergantungan mapomodule
ke proyek Anda
yarn add --dev mapomodule # or npm install --save-dev mapomodule
Tambahkan mapomodule ke bagian modul nuxt.config.js
{
modules : [
// Simple usage
'mapomodule' ,
// With options
[ 'mapomodule' , { /* module options */ } ]
]
}
Anda juga dapat menambahkan opsi dari nuxt.config.js tingkat atas
{
modules : [
'mapomodule'
] ,
mapo : {
/* module options */
}
}
Modul ini dibuat untuk menyederhanakan pembuatan panel administrasi.
Mapo lahir sebagai pendamping frontend proyek Camomilla, tetapi dibuat dengan tujuan untuk menjadi agnostik terhadap backend. Inilah sebabnya kami menyertakan logika yang terkait dengan proyek Camomilla (integrasi camomilla) dalam lapisan kompatibilitas.
Jika Anda ingin mencoba proyek dengan Camomilla sebagai backend, cukup ikuti petunjuk yang akan Anda temukan di sini. Jika tidak, Anda dapat menulis backend Anda dengan kerangka kerja dan bahasa yang Anda sukai. Anda juga dapat menulis integrasi baru untuk menghubungkan Mapo ke backend api lain yang ada.
$mapo
untuk menyediakan serangkaian utilitas.components
mapo dalam penemuan komponen nuxt default.? Baca lebih lanjut dari dokumentasi.
yarn bootstrap
yarn dev
Jangan ragu untuk berkontribusi pada proyek dengan membuat Permintaan Tarik.
Berikut ini contoh penamaan cabang:
feature/<branch name>
Setelah Anda selesai dengan pekerjaan Anda dan siap membuat Permintaan Tarik, tetapkan pengulas ke Gabriele Baldi (bnznamco) dan Andrea Morosi (andreamorosi).
Selalu tulis beberapa dokumentasi mengenai komponen yang Anda kembangkan. Dokumentasi kami dihasilkan langsung dari kode berkat @Vuepress, @Vuese dan @jsdoc-to-markdown.
yarn doc:gen
yarn doc:dev
Proyek ini dilengkapi dengan suite cypress yang sudah diinstal sebelumnya. Jumlah pengujian e2e/unit yang ada saat ini masih rendah. Jadi kami mengundang kontributor untuk menulis tes serta fitur baru.